タグ

pushに関するpigshapeのブックマーク (7)

  • iOSアプリを申請した時に「Missing Push Notification Entitlement」というメールを貰った時の対処法 - 強火で進め

    Unityユーザー助け合い所にてiOSアプリを申請したら審査担当から「Missing Push Notification Entitlement」というメールを貰ったというコメントが有りました。 こちらは Unity のプラグインを作ってる有名な会社、 prime[31]の Etcetera Plugin (※)というプラグインが原因だったりします。 ※1つのプラグインでちょっとした便利機能が複数提供されているプラグイン。 このプラグインで提供されている機能の中の1つにPUSH通知も存在します。 その為、 Unity のプログラムの中でPUSH通知の機能を使ってなくても Xcode のコード上にはPUSH通知のコードが含まれています。 この様な原因で審査担当からメールが届いたのだと思われます。 この件については prime[31]の Etcetera Plugin のドキュメントをよく読む

    iOSアプリを申請した時に「Missing Push Notification Entitlement」というメールを貰った時の対処法 - 強火で進め
  • 最強のプッシュ通知には必要不可欠!グロースハックの為のAPNs Feedbackサービス導入方法 | VASILY DEVELOPERS BLOG

    バックエンドエンジニアのBoBです。 今回はiOSプッシュを最適化するためには必要不可欠な、Apple Push Notification service(以下APNs)のFeedbackサービスについて紹介したいと思います。 はじめに iPhoneAndroidにはプッシュ通知という仕組みがあることは皆さんもよくご存知かと思いますが、より洗練された、効果的なプッシュ通知を送るために自分たちのプロダクトが送っているプッシュ通知を分析する事はとても重要な事です。 今回はiPhoneのFeedbackサービスを利用して、プッシュ通知を送れていないユーザーを把握する事に関して 1. プッシュ通知の意義 2. Feedbackサービスの説明 という2点から紹介しようと思います。 プッシュ通知の意義 iPhoneAndroidプッシュ通知は、ユーザーのRetention(再訪率)を

    最強のプッシュ通知には必要不可欠!グロースハックの為のAPNs Feedbackサービス導入方法 | VASILY DEVELOPERS BLOG
  • Androidのプッシュ通知(C2DM)の実装で注意すべきこと : まったり開発日誌

    ②にあるchrometophoneのサンプルのcom.google.android.c2dm以下にあるソースをコピーして C2DMBaseReceiverを継承して、C2DMReceiverクラスを作成するのが、 一番の近道だと思う。このライブラリを使用して作成する場合に、特殊な permissionに関しては、GET_ACCOUNTが必要だとか、USE_CREDENTIALが必要だとか 書いてあるサイトがあるが、その2つは必要がなくて、まぁ必要なのは、WAKE_LOCKだけ マニュアルにも書いてあるが、C2DMサーバは送るときのidを定期的に変えてくれちゃうらしいので、 push通知を行うサーバ側にidを取得してidを定期的に送らないとダメなようである。 これは、iPhoneプッシュ通知と違うところだと思う。 後注意しなきゃならないのが、com.google.android.c2dmの

    Androidのプッシュ通知(C2DM)の実装で注意すべきこと : まったり開発日誌
  • “かざす”文化を広げる―おサイフケータイ対応Androidに隠された新機能「Push送信」とは

    のケータイユーザーが待ち望んでいた、おサイフケータイ対応Android端末には、「Push送信」という新機能が用意されている。この機能を活用したアプリが増えると、おサイフケータイを“かざす”シーンも広がりそうだ。 2010年、日市場にはかつてないほど多くのスマートフォンが登場した。Android OSを搭載したスマートフォンは、端末メーカー各社からさまざまな製品が登場したこともあり、注目度が急上昇。中でもおサイフケータイやワンセグ、赤外線通信機能といった、日のケータイでおなじみの機能を搭載した、日のユーザーを意識したAndroid搭載スマートフォンが登場したことで、ケータイ(フィーチャーフォン)とスマートフォンの垣根が低くなったことは大きなトピックだ。 特に、多くのユーザーがケータイからスマートフォンへの買い替えをためらう原因になっていた、おサイフケータイに対応したAndroid

    “かざす”文化を広げる―おサイフケータイ対応Androidに隠された新機能「Push送信」とは
    pigshape
    pigshape 2012/09/12
    FeliCaのリーダー/ライターから、おサイフケータイにクーポンなどの情報をPush送信する機能
  • プッシュ型サービス覚え書 by Gone with the shell

    ▼1 IPポート待ち受け 通信量 A 消費電力 B 即時性 A ▽実装方法 ポートを開いて待つ。 ▽実装例 ・各種サーバー。 ▽メリット ・IP通信ができれば何でも実装できる。 ・パケットが飛んでこなければそれほど電力を消費しない。 ▽デメリット ・Public IPでないと無理。 ▼2 ポーリング(フェッチ) 通信量 B 消費電力 A 即時性 C ▽実装方法 定期的にクライアントからサーバーに接続を行い、状態の変化を問い合わせる。 ▽実装例 ・POP, IMAP 等Client色々。 ▽メリット ・IP通信ができれば何でも実装できる。 ・ポーリング間隔によるがそれほど電力を消費しない。 ・ポーリングしていない時間は通信部の電源を落とせる。 ▽デメリット ・そもそもプッシュじゃない。ポーリングが行われるまで状態の変更がわからない。 ・定期的に通信を行う必要がある。 ▼3 コネクション張りっ

  • きのふよりけふ、けふよりあした 【Android】PUSH通知について

    はじめに すみません、具体的な実装ではなく、調査しただけです。 間違っているかもしれません。 導入 AndroidでPUSH通知をするアプリがあり、ポーリングなのかPUSHしているのかどっちなんだろう、 いやそもそもPUSHできるのかなあと思い調べたらもう乗り遅れてしまっていたのでメモ。 そもそも… ポーリングって?→こちら Androidで言うとサービスでアプリを常駐させて、ある一定間隔でサーバと通信しデータを同期する動きのことです。 PUSH通知って?→むー、なんだろう。クライアント側は受動的に振舞っていたら、サーバ側が能動的にデータを送り出す仕組み、なのかな。 プッシュ型サービス とても参考になるのがこちら。 サーバ側で何か変化があった場合に、クライアントへ通知するようなサービスを「プッシュ型サービス」といっています。 それにはいくつか方法があります。 それを上記のページの方はまとめ

  • iOSとAndroidのプッシュ通知方式の違いまとめ

    マンガゲットで開発を担当している武上です。最近2歳の息子がいろいろお話ができるようになってきました。今までずっとママと呼ばれていたのですが(男親も女親もどっちもママ)、ついにパパとよばれるようになりました!しかも稀に「パパだいすき」とかいってくれます!生きててよかった! ところで、iOS5が半年前にリリースされてからアプリの通知周りのユーザビリティが随分上がりました。そこで今回は、その裏側で動いている、iOSとAndoroidプッシュ通知の実装方法の違いについてまとめてみたいと思います。 そもそもプッシュ通知とは何か? ユーザがアプリを起動していなくとも、アプリにリアルタイムに何らかの通知を送る仕組みのことです。 iOSの場合はAPNS、Androidの場合はC2DMという名前で用意されており、それなりに容易に使うことができます。 どちらも基は事前にユーザの許可を取った上で、Apple

    iOSとAndroidのプッシュ通知方式の違いまとめ
  • 1